🪟 Microsoft Advertising Microsoft Advertising Introduces Dual-ID Requirement for Account Linking
Microsoft Advertising is rolling out a Dual-ID requirement to strengthen account security when linking accounts. Advertisers managing multiple accounts will now need to provide two identifiers instead of one. For Manager account (CID) linking, both identifiers must be included to complete the process — reducing the risk of unauthorized account access.

🪟 Microsoft Advertising Microsoft Advertising Rewrites Government Services Policy
Microsoft Advertising has updated its Government Services Policy, effective August 19, 2026. Under the new guidelines, third-party providers of government-related services — such as passports and visas — must now provide documentation proving their authorization in the target market and obtain pre-approval through the Government Services program.

🪟 Microsoft Advertising Microsoft Ads Is Removing Max CPC for Conversion-Based Bidding Strategies
Microsoft Advertising is doubling down on its bidding and measurement capabilities. Advertisers using conversion-based strategies like tCPA and tROAS are finding it easier to hit their targets, while legacy controls like Max CPC are increasingly seen as disruptive to spend efficiency. Microsoft is removing Max CPC as an option for conversion-based bidding strategies.

🪟 Microsoft Advertising Microsoft Advertising Publishes Conversions API Documentation
Microsoft Advertising has released official documentation for its Conversions API (CAPI). Currently in beta, this server-side solution lets advertisers send conversion and customer interaction data directly from their own systems to Microsoft Advertising, supporting a range of measurement scenarios.
